Award Winners
Short Poem Category
First Place: The Cat Star • Terry A. Garey • Lady Poetesses from Hell, ed. Bag Person Press Collective (Bag Person Press)
Second Place: Futurity's Shoelaces • Marge Simon • Balticon 2012 Program Book
Third Place: Sister Philomela Heard the Voices of Angels • Megan Arkenberg • Strange Horizons 8/7/12
Long Poem Category
First Place: Into Flight • Andrew Robert Sutton • Silver Blade 14
Second Place: String Theory • John Philip Johnson • Ad Astra 1
Third Place: (tie) The Time Traveler's Weekend • Adele Gardner • Liquid Imagination 15
Third Place (tie): The Necromantic Wine • Wade German • Avatars of Wizardry, ed. Charles Lovecraft (P'rea Press)
Chair and Winner Biographies

Megan Arkenberg is a student in Wisconsin who, after next semester, will hopefully be able to call herself a teacher. Her short stories have recently appeared in Asimov's, Lightspeed, and Beneath Ceaseless Skies, and her poetry has been published in Strange Horizons, Ideomancer, and dozens of other places. She procrastinates by editing the fantasy e-zine Mirror Dance and the historical fiction e-zine Lacuna.

Terry A. Garey's poetry has been published in many journals and anthologies, including Dodeca, Uranus, Star*Line, Asimov's, Weird Tales, The Magazine of Speculative Poetry, Raw Sacks, Paper Bag Writer, Dreams and Nightmares, Women en Large, and Burning With A Vision. She has edited poetry for Janus, Tales of the Unanticipated, and is the editor (with Eleanor Arnason) of Time Gum, and also Time Frames: an anthology of speculative poetry. She lives in Minneapolis, MN with a librarian, two cats, and more books than she can count. She is a founding member of Lady Poetesses From Hell.

Andrew Robert Sutton was born and raised in Kalamazoo, Michigan. He attended Michigan State University where he studied both telecommunications and the written word. His heart has been torn between his love of cutting-edge technologies and traditional art forms ever since. His articles on the history of technology and its impact on business have appeared in over forty publications, including newspapers, magazines, and numerous blogs. "Into Flight" is his first foray into poetry.

Marge Simon's works appear in publications such as Bête Noire, Niteblade, DailySF Magazine, Silver Blade, and Dreams & Nightmares. She edits a column for the HWA Newsletter and serves as Chair of the Board of Trustees. She has won the Strange Horizons Readers Choice Award, the Bram Stoker Award™(2008, 2012), the Rhysling Award and the Dwarf Stars Award. Collections: Like Birds in the Rain, Unearthly Delights, The Mad Hattery, Vampires, Zombies & Wanton Souls, and Dangerous Dreams. Member HWA, SFWA, SFPA. margesimon.com

John Philip Johnson has had work in, or forthcoming in, Dreams & Nightmares, Mythic Delirium, Strange Horizons, Rattle, Southern Poetry Review, and Daily Science Fiction, among other places, besides James Gunn's Ad Astra where this poem first appeared. He reviews for Star*Line and elsewhere, and just recently earned a master's degree in English, with a thesis of science fictional poetry, from the University of Nebraska–Lincoln. His astro-engineering work at Raytheon is still classified, but let's just say —"

Adele Gardner's poetry collection, Dreaming of Days in Astophel, is available from Sam's Dot Publishing. Adele's stories and poems have appeared in Daily Science Fiction, Legends of the Pendragon, The Doom of Camelot, Penumbra, Scheherazade's Façade, Strange Horizons, Mythic Delirium, Goblin Fruit, and New Myths, among others. In 2012, Adele chaired the Rhysling Awards for the Science Fiction Poetry Association. Currently cataloging librarian for a public library, Adele is also literary executor for father, Delbert R.
